PDA

Показать полную графическую версию : Как правильно прописать три системы на одном диске?


Stork
11-11-2009, 18:22
На SATA- диске, с помощью утилит fixboot и fixbootf, установлены и прекрасно работают, ХР и семёрка. На днях, приплёл ещё и Ubuntu 9.10 (установка из под ХР в её же раздел) ;) Опять же, всё работает, но получается двойное меню выбора сисемы. После включения компа и завершения ПОСТа, на экране видим три строки: 7ка, ХР и линуха, но загружается из этого меню только 7ка. Если выбрать строчку с ХР, то там откроется своё подменю: ХР и убунту и обе нормально загружаются. Как сделать запуск убунту из первого меню, где есть строчка с 7кой?

Admiral
11-11-2009, 19:15
Stork совсем недавно в теме Установка Windows 7 на систему Windows XP + Windows 98 (http://forum.oszone.net/thread-155999.html) обсуждали вопросы под меню.
В первом меню по выборе Линукса загрузка не идёт? Если там загружается только семёрка, как можно было выбрать ХР?
Что сейчас в Boot.ini?
В общем случаи нужно загрузится в Линукс выполнить команду
dd if=/dev/раздел_с_Linux of=/bootsect.lnx bs=512 count=1
...
После этого останется только прописать эти файлы в boot.ini, например так:
C:\bootsect.lnx="Linux"
>> (http://www.3dnews.ru/software/win2000_faq/)
полученный файл закинуть в корень загрузочного диски и прописать в меню boot.ini (см. скрин из этого поста (http://forum.oszone.net/post-1264174.html#post1264174)).
Судя по всему это сделал установщик Ubuntu (скорей всего он прописал ХР к себя, хотя возможно и boot.ini уже автоматом берёт).

Есть ещё способ с прописью Линукса непосредственно в BCD
How to dual-boot Vista with Linux (Vista installed first) -- the step-by-step guide with screenshots (http://apcmag.com/how_to_dualboot_vista_with_linux_vista_installed_first.htm)

okshef
11-11-2009, 20:33
Stork, EasyBCD 1.7.2 (http://soft.oszone.net/program/4063/EasyBCD/)

Stork
11-11-2009, 20:41
В первом меню по выборе Линукса загрузка не идёт?
Да, в этом случае загрузка не начинается, выдаёт что- то типа того, что на рисунке, только там про убунту, но структура сообщения такая же :) .
Stork, EasyBCD 1.7.2
Спасибо, Okshef, но эту прогу я недолюбливаю, ни разу не помогла мне добавить систему. Разве что отредактировать список систем, удаляя записи неудачно установленных. На Висте, реально помогала VistaBootPro (кстати, тоже на форуме нарыл), но на ХР она не работает.

okshef
11-11-2009, 22:08
Stork, значит вы не правильно указали активный диск. Ну что ж, попробуйте воспользоваться советом Admiral

Stork
29-11-2009, 16:23
В общем случаи нужно загрузится в Линукс выполнить команду
Господа, как быть, если ни одна из прог типа EasyBCD и VistaBootPro не "видит" установленного линакса, а только две винды?

Vancouver
29-11-2009, 17:14
Господа, как быть, »
EasyBCD_2.0_Beta должна увидеть
* Full ext4FS support
* Full GRUB2 support (new option in the Add->Linux section)
http://rapidshare.com/files/303908122/EasyBCD_2.0_Beta_-_Build_76.exe




© OSzone.net 2001-2012